WebUnless hip and ridge tiles on a clay tile roof are going to be set into a continuous bed of mortar, special nailers are required to install them. The hip and ridge boards are typically 2x3s to 2x6s set on edge to hold the trim tiles in an even plane. They are toenailed in place and individually wrapped with felt ( Figure 2-30 shown at left). WebSpanish-style home design is prevalent in the Southwest, Florida, and California—areas favored by Spanish settlers in the 1600s. Influenced by the architecture of their homeland, Spanish builders used materials that were regionally accessible, including clay, adobe (a combination of clay and straw), stucco, and timber.

WebHow much does a Spanish roof tile cost? Typically, the installation of clay tile roofing costs around $25,000 to $50,000. The prices vary per size, slope, and pitch of your tiles. The price of a clay tile roof can range between $10 to $18 per square foot or $1000 to $1800 per square inserted on a regular-sized home. Web18. aug 2024 · Heavy - Clay tiles are some of the heaviest materials you can install on your roof. Depending on the style and size, Spanish clay tiles can weigh between 8 and 15 pounds per square foot. Strict slope requirements: To drain water properly, the absolute minimum slope is 2.5 / 12.

WebRoof Clay Tiles. Spanish tile size 13 1⁄4” by 9 1/4” with exposure of 10 1/4” by 8 1/4” and 3” barrel height off deck. Spanish tile is prized for its simple, one-piece barrel design which provides a pattern of distinctive ripples across a roof.
